Wiktionary
HYDRAZINE, noun. (inorganic compound) (uncountable) A corrosive, fuming liquid, NH2-NH2, used as a rocket fuel.
HYDRAZINE, noun. (organic chemistry) (countable) Any member of the class of organic compounds formally derived from NH2-NH2.
Dictionary definition
HYDRAZINE, noun. A colorless fuming corrosive liquid; a powerful reducing agent; used chiefly in rocket fuels.
